Image: Pacquiao: I’ve studied Marquez’s style and I know what to do nowBy Allan Fox: Manny Pacquiao and his trainer Freddie Roach have devised what they feel is the perfect strategy to beat 39-year-old Juan Manuel Marquez (54-6-1, 39 KO’s) tonight and Pacquiao thinks he can do it by giving the counter punching Marquez some of his own medicine by counter punching him.

Pacquiao said to thesun.co.uk “We changed a little bit of our strategy for this fight. We studied his [Marquez] style and we’re ready for him. He know how I like to fight, which is getting in and out, si will be trying to counter punch more.”

So what Pacquiao is saying is instead of backing away after throwing two or three punches, he’s going to be staying in the pocket more to land counter shots after Marquez throws his punches because it’s usually Pacquiao who has been throwing his punches first in their three previous fights.

In looking at the recent sparring of Pacquiao, he looks pretty much the same as he’s always had. He didn’t show much in the way of counter punching during any of the sparring session video that I saw. What I noticed is that Pacquiao would land a few shots and immediately back away and then come back at his opponents a few seconds later. There wasn’t any staying in the pocket to throw counter punches and there wasn’t any kind of a new, more aggressive Pacquiao. He fought like he always does.

It’s hard to change a fighting style especially when a fighter has been using that same style for many years like Pacquiao has. He can say he’s going to be throwing more counter punches or that he’s going to be more aggressive, but I think what we’re going to see is the same Pacquiao that we’ve seen in his last handful of fights. He is what he is. He’s 34, and not going to all of a sudden transform himself into Floyd Mayweather Jr. just because his trainer and him having been working on a new strategy.
